Ru-MaNGOS

Вернуться   Ru-MaNGOS > Ядро > Баг-репорты

Важная информация

Баг-репорты Описываем проблемы и ошибки работы ядра

Ответ
 
Опции темы Поиск в этой теме Опции просмотра
Старый 15.06.2010, 08:58   #1
PSZ
Ученый
 
Регистрация: 07.03.2010
Сообщений: 138
Сказал(а) спасибо: 200
Поблагодарили 143 раз(а) в 49 сообщениях
PSZ Обладатель прекрасной аурыPSZ Обладатель прекрасной ауры
По умолчанию Краш в Map.h

Замучил краш. Никто не сталкивался?
Код:
(gdb) bt full
#0  0x000000000068143c in Map::loaded (this=0x92cf67000, p=@0x7ffffeff6a30)
    at Map.h:302
No locals.
#1  0x000000000068c0dd in Map::MessageBroadcast (this=0x92cf67000,
    obj=0x92e2ec000, msg=0x7ffffeff6ad0) at ../../../src/game/Map.cpp:450
        cell = {data = {Part = {grid_x = 35, grid_y = 35, cell_x = 6,
      cell_y = 0, nocreate = 1, reserved = 31}, All = 1056991459}}
        post_man = {i_phaseMask = 4, i_message = 0x104}
#2  0x0000000000854d77 in Unit::SendThreatRemove (this=0x92e2ec000,
    pHostileReference=0x931a6b400) at ../../../src/game/Unit.cpp:14518
        data = {<ByteBuffer> = {static DEFAULT_SIZE = 4096, _rpos = 0,
    _wpos = 11,
    _storage = {<std::_Vector_base<unsigned char,std::allocator<unsigned char> >> = {
        _M_impl = {<std::allocator<unsigned char>> = {<__gnu_cxx::new_allocator<unsigned char>> = {<No data fields>}, <No data fields>},
          _M_start = 0x93a3b0d40 "Ы\006FыF@Я\a\022N\0011\t",
          _M_finish = 0x93a3b0d4b "1\t",
          _M_end_of_storage = 0x93a3b0d50 "\020,╒"}}, <No data fields>}},
  m_opcode = 1156}
#3  0x000000000083ddd5 in ThreatManager::processThreatEvent (this=0x92e2ed9c8,
    threatRefStatusChangeEvent=Variable "threatRefStatusChangeEvent" is not available.
) at ../../../src/game/ThreatManager.cpp:515
No locals.
---Type <return> to continue, or q <return> to quit---
#4  0x000000000083df2e in HostileReference::setOnlineOfflineState (
    this=0x931a6b400, pIsOnline=35) at ../../../src/game/ThreatManager.cpp:169
        event = {<UnitBaseEvent> = {iType = 1},
  iHostileReference = 0x931a6b400, {iFValue = 0, iIValue = 0,
    iBValue = false}, iThreatManager = 0x92e2ed9c8}
#5  0x00000000006177da in HostileRefManager::setOnlineOfflineState (this=Variable "this" is not available.
)
    at ../../../src/game/HostileRefManager.cpp:76
        ref = (HostileReference *) 0x931a6b400
#6  0x000000000088105a in FlightPathMovementGenerator::Reset (
    this=0x920fcb3d0, player=@0x92d76a000)
    at ../../../src/game/WaypointMovementGenerator.cpp:343
        traveller = {i_traveller = @0x4}
#7  0x00000000006ada70 in MotionMaster::Mutate (this=0x92d76b8f8,
    m=0x920fcb3d0) at ../../../src/game/MotionMaster.cpp:408
No locals.
#8  0x00000000006b052b in MotionMaster::MoveTaxiFlight (this=0x92d76b8f8, path=Variable "path" is not available.

) at ../../../src/game/MotionMaster.cpp:367
No locals.
#9  0x0000000000772929 in Player::ActivateTaxiPathTo (this=0x92d76a000, nodes=Variable "nodes" is not available.
)
    at ../../../src/game/Player.cpp:18547
        data = {<ByteBuffer> = {static DEFAULT_SIZE = 4096,
    _rpos = 17379391017555335624, _wpos = 8032453,
    _storage = {<std::_Vector_base<unsigned char,std::allocator<unsigned char> >---Type <return> to continue, or q <return> to quit---
> = {
        _M_impl = {<std::allocator<unsigned char>> = {<__gnu_cxx::new_allocator<unsigned char>> = {<No data fields>}, <No data fields>},
          _M_start = 0x931b50094 "",
          _M_finish = 0xe02235c18 <Address 0xe02235c18 out of bounds>,
          _M_end_of_storage = 0x9caa30 "p7V"}}, <No data fields>}},
  m_opcode = 40960}
        sourcenode = 23
        node = Variable "node" is not available.
PSZ вне форума   Ответить с цитированием
Пользователь сказал cпасибо:
Ranger (01.09.2011)
Старый 01.09.2011, 09:17   #2
Ranger
Новичок
 
Регистрация: 07.03.2010
Сообщений: 13
Сказал(а) спасибо: 100
Поблагодарили 9 раз(а) в 6 сообщениях
Ranger На верном пути
По умолчанию

Подниму тему.

Кто-нибудь понял из-за чего такой краш происходит?
Ещё нашел http://pastebin.com/8zdnm74b
Ranger вне форума   Ответить с цитированием
Старый 01.09.2011, 12:39   #3
rsa
Почетный флудер
Старожил
 
Аватар для rsa
 
Регистрация: 08.03.2010
Адрес: Мурманск, Россия
Сообщений: 788
Сказал(а) спасибо: 55
Поблагодарили 333 раз(а) в 151 сообщениях
Записей в дневнике: 1
rsa Как самоцвет среди гранитаrsa Как самоцвет среди гранитаrsa Как самоцвет среди гранитаrsa Как самоцвет среди гранита
По умолчанию

Крашу года 2 точно, происходит из-за попытки бродкаста на юнита в карте с некорректными координатами (упал под карту?). я с ним долго борюсь но он пока сильнее.
rsa вне форума   Ответить с цитированием
2 пользователя(ей) сказали cпасибо:
lovepsone (03.09.2011), Ranger (01.09.2011)
Ответ


Ваши права в разделе
Вы не можете создавать новые темы
Вы не можете отвечать в темах
Вы не можете прикреплять вложения
Вы не можете редактировать свои сообщения

BB коды Вкл.
Смайлы Вкл.
[IMG] код Вкл.
HTML код Выкл.


Похожие темы
Тема Автор Раздел Ответов Последнее сообщение
Краш на выгрузке xex Баг-репорты 18 03.05.2011 11:53
Краш в ObjectGridLoader.cpp Most Баг-репорты 0 01.12.2010 17:47
краш lovepsone Баг-репорты 47 09.08.2010 03:25
Краш при создании ДК 1099511627776 Корзина 1 06.07.2010 16:34
Краш xmolex Баг-репорты 2 04.05.2010 18:37


Текущее время: 00:37. Часовой пояс GMT +3.


ru-mangos.ru - Русское сообщество MaNGOS
Главная цель проекта MaNGOS - обучающая, поэтому разрешается использовать исходный код и собранную программу только для образовательных целей.
Вы не можете использовать MaNGOS в коммерческих целях, а также не разрешается устанавливать публичные серверы на базе MaNGOS.
Любое копирование материалов, информации в любом виде без указания источника - форума Ru-MaNGOS будет считаться нарушением авторских прав и нарушением Уголовного Кодекса РФ, ст. 146 ст. 147.
Перевод vBulletin: zCarot